Stellar Blade 2 Unveils Bloodrain Lead
2026-06-06
Few sequels arrive this loudly. The debut trailer for Stellar Blade 2, unveiled during Summer Game Fest, puts a new figure named Bloodrain at the center of Shift Up’s action franchise while the original protagonist recedes into the background. The footage announces a sharper focus on kinetic combat, with rapid aerial strings, precise parries and cinematic executions anchoring the reveal.
This shift toward Bloodrain suggests a deliberate recalibration of the series identity, as the trailer leans into character-driven framing rather than pure spectacle, using close-quarters blades, acrobatic dodges and slow-motion impact shots to define tone before any story beats are spelled out. Environmental details, from rain-slick neon streets to fractured metallic arenas, underline a darker visual direction that still keeps the studio’s stylized character design at the forefront.
Marketing logic here is blunt. By announcing the sequel with a character reveal instead of a lore recap, Shift Up signals confidence that Stellar Blade now exists as a recognizable action label, ready for expansion across platforms and formats. No release window or platforms accompany the trailer, and no gameplay breakdown follows the broadcast, leaving Bloodrain’s move set, progression systems and narrative role to be parsed from brief, carefully edited shots.
